A person list of fibres run lengthways and another run widthways just like a corset about its system. Tightening the ‘corset’ forces the worm’s head forward. A wave of contractions then passes again down the human body, squeezing more of the worm ahead until eventually the extended muscles just take about to pull up the tail.

Some experiments have demonstrated that soil that's been digested and excreted by earthworms is 5 times richer in nitrogen than soil which has not been digested.

The scientific name for earthworms—Oligochaeata—signifies “couple of bristles.” The bristles enable the worms keep anchored while in the soil because they go.

Earthworms' brains consist of a set of pear-shaped cerebral ganglia. These can be found from the dorsal aspect on the alimentary canal inside the third phase, inside of a groove among the buccal cavity and pharynx.
